    Bensheim, September 5, 2022 – Suzuki continues to expand its motorcycle portfolio and presents the new V-Strom 1050 in two versions for 2023. In addition to the V-Strom 1050 designed for the road, the V-Strom 1050DE (Dual Explorer) is also available for the first time as an off-road-optimised variant with a 21-inch front wheel and other segment-specific innovations.

    The tradition lives on: 20 years of V-Strom
    Since the introduction of the V-Strom 20 years ago, more than 100,000 units of the adventure bike have been sold worldwide, which has always been able to inspire with its high build quality and a powerful V2 engine. For its 20th anniversary, Suzuki is now launching the fourth generation of V-Strom, taking the unique driving experience to the next level.

    The V-Strom 1050DE is aimed at customers whose thirst for adventure goes beyond paved roads. Key features are the special spoke wheels, off-road tyres and the 21-inch front wheel.

    In addition, the V-Strom 1050DE offers greater travel, more ground clearance and, thanks to a swingarm reinforced at important points, also a longer wheelbase for optimum traction and superior off-road use.

    Particularly noteworthy is the new switchable gravel mode. In gravel mode, the traction control allows a higher slip on the rear axle and also gives the option to deactivate the ABS on the rear axle.

    In addition, the Dual Explorer already has a wider handlebar, steel footrests, an engine protection bar with firmly screwed aluminium underride guard as standard. A shorter tinted windscreen also enhances the overall picture.

    The new Suzuki V-Strom 1050DE is available at a price starting at 15,800 EUR (RRP of Suzuki Deutschland GmbH) in three colour variants: yellow-silver, blue-white and black. The colours of the wheels and seats are matched to the respective model colour.

The standard version of the V-Strom 1050 has been further optimised for long-distance use on paved roads. Among the most important innovations are the cast aluminum wheels with 19 inches at the front and 17 inches at the rear.

In addition, it already impresses as standard with a large height-adjustable touring window, aluminium footpegs, a height-adjustable seat and is also visually upgraded with the new front spoiler.

The new Suzuki V-Strom 1050 is also available in three colour variants with matching rim colours: black, grey-black and blue-black. The recommended retail price of Suzuki Deutschland GmbH is 15,000 EUR.

Both V-Strom models have a 5-inch colour TFT display, the bidirectional Quick Shifter and the Suzuki Intelligent Ride Systems (S.I.R.S) assistance systems.
